            Here is info I found regarding the IRS Webinars:

            To receive a certificate of completion, you must:

            •View the live presentation for at least 50 minutes from the start of the program.
            •View the presentation while signed in using the same email address that you used to register (you will not receive credit by watching on someone else’s computer). This will confirm your attendance and generate your certificate of completion.
            •Register individually. Groups can not register with one email address and then receive separate certificates. If certificates are needed, each person must register separately.
            Certificates of Completion are e-mailed approximately three weeks after the broadcast.

            If you are an enrolled agent, you must register for the webinar with your PTIN. Your PTIN begins with the letter P followed by eight digits. If you don't supply a PTIN, you will receive a certificate; however, your credit will not be reported to the IRS. Other participants will be sent a certificate and may receive credit if the broadcast meets their organization's or state's CE requirements.
